Penn State Wrestling: Stars Excited About President Trump’s Visit

Donald Trump has already been to two big football games within the past several weeks, and Penn State-Ohio State could be another one.
Photo by Ed Thompson, Steelers Now: Donald Trump

Philadelphia– Mitchell Mesenbrink and Josh Barr will have a chance to bring individual wrestling championships to Penn State Saturday night and are excited that the President will be in attendance during that session.

Mesenbrink (165) will be competing in the title bout against Iowa’s Mikey Caliendo and Barr (197) will be going against another Hawkeye in Stephen Buchanan.

It’s not clear exactly how long Trump plans on staying but in any case, Mesenbrink and Barr feel his presence will be big for the sport.

Here’s what Mesenbrink had to say about Trump’s visit.

“If you put politics aside, no matter if you’re conservative or liberal or whatever, to have a president, the President of the United States be at something that we want to get people to watch, right? We want people to watch wrestling. We want people to be able to funnel not just money but I mean, people’s time and their attention is money. So I think that’s cool and I think if it was a conservative or liberal it’d be really, really cool, Democrat or Republican, whoever is the President of The United States, the leader of the free world at our wrestling event, that’s really cool when you think about it that way.”

For Barr, wrestling needs to become bigger, and having Trump involved injects life into the spot.

“It’s a great honor for the sport of wrestling,” he said. “I think the sport of wrestling is in a place where it needs growth and it needs that sort of life and energy and President Trump definitely brings that. So I think it’s a great thing for the sport and great to have our President’s kind of support as we try to compete to the best of our abilities tomorrow. So I think it’s just a really cool thing, a great opportunity and just grateful that he’s going to be here.”

Trump visited Penn State in October while he was still running for President and brought the wrestling team on stage with him. Mesenbrink was in Albania for the World Championships and Barr believes he was hanging out with his girlfriend.

Mesenbrink, Barr and Trump will all be in Philly Saturday, as will Carter Starocci, who is going for his fifth national title.

Trump was on hand when Starocci won his third title in Tulsa two years ago, and Starocci spoke highly of him after the bout.

“I like watching his interviews because he’s a big personality,” Starocci said in his presser following the 2023 Championships, which Trump attended in Tulsa. “He has a set of big balls. I like how his mind works. Pretty big being with him.”

Session V is scheduled to begin at 11 a.m. with the sixth session following at 7.
